The Mercedes-Benz A-Class, often referred to simply as the A-Class, is a compact luxury hatchback renowned for its sophisticated design and advanced technology. Introduced by the German automaker Mercedes-Benz, a brand celebrated for engineering excellence and innovation, the A-Class has been a key model since its initial launch in 1997. Over the years, it has evolved through multiple generations, with recent models manufactured in various European plants, reflecting Mercedes-Benz’s commitment to quality. The 2020s versions stand out with features such as refined interior craftsmanship, cutting-edge driver assistance systems, and efficient engine options. Its compact size combined with premium features makes the A-Class a distinctive choice for those seeking a blend of luxury and practicality in a small package.
